**Onboarding: ShrinkRay CLI**

ShrinkRay batch-resizes images for the Opaline CDN. On-call duties: watch the queue depth, kill stuck jobs with `shrinkray abort`, and never resize originals in place. Failed batches retry three times, then park. Unparking a batch requires elevated mode, which asks for the recovery passphrase given directly below.

unlock words, fahof-yahaf: praael-gorox-tamix-druwyn-zorys

Q3 Planning Note — Brightlark Launch

Finance folks: we're targeting an early-October launch for Brightlark, with marketing spend front-loaded into September. Forecasts assume 4,200 units in the first quarter, and Priya's team has trimmed fulfillment costs by about 8%. Budget locks Friday, so flag concerns before then. One more thing you should see before modeling downstream scenarios.

board note of yagug-taweg: Only 34 of the 546 pilot accounts renewed Norael, so a churn review is set for April 24. Zorvanox Freight is in early talks to buy Oliwynox Works for about $200.7 million.

Deploy step 6 — Parcelwright webhook receiver. After the blue/green swap completes on the Moorgate nodes, confirm the receiver accepts test events from the courier simulator and that retries back off correctly at 2, 8, and 30 seconds. Do not enable live traffic until the dead-letter queue drains to zero. The receiver validates each inbound event signature before processing, so its .env file must define the webhook signing secret, which belongs on the line immediately after this one.

env line for fajop-taguf: VAULT_KEY20=82a8caa7b14c704c3638

Off-site run checklist — Weekly cash-box

- Count and reconcile the box against the till sheet before sealing.
- Use the grey tamper-evident bag; record the bag number in the log.
- Box leaves only during the booked window — no early releases.
- Office manager signs the custody line; courier countersigns.
- Bag goes straight to the Ordley branch, no detours.
- At pick-up, the courier must be told the following hand-over instruction:

drop instructions, bahif-bahip: the norax feniel courier leaves the drumir kaseth rusir ledger at gate 1983 under passcode 849948